Handover — Calibration Weights, Batch 7

For the receiving desk at Norvale Metrology.

Twelve stainless weights, 1 g to 2 kg, packed in the foam-lined case. Case is sealed; do not open before inspection. Certificates are in the side pocket. Handle flat, no stacking. One weight (500 g) flagged for re-verification — tag attached. Log arrival temperature on the intake sheet. Case returns with the same courier next week. On drop-off, the courier is to follow the hand-over instruction given below.

drop instructions, kahip-yahig: the aldion rusion courier leaves the holius oliath tamion ledger at gate 7743 under passcode 254881

Subject: DR drill next Thursday — Pruneberry bot edition

Hi new folks! We're simulating a full outage of Pruneberry, our stale-branch cleanup bot, to practice restoring its state store from backup. No action needed from you besides watching along. If you're tapped to run the restore step, you'll unlock the backup archive with the passphrase below.

strongbox words: holax-rusax-jorath-aldeth

**Management Meeting Minutes – Support Outsourcing**

Present: sales leads, chaired by Elin Roska.

We reviewed the plan to outsource tier-one customer support to Verrity Desk, starting with the Amberline product queue. Pilot runs three months; our own team keeps tier-two and anything touching enterprise accounts. Tomas raised churn-risk concerns — agreed we'll monitor CSAT weekly. Sales leads should keep messaging neutral with clients for now. There is one confidential item to record beneath these minutes.

confidential, tawip-kagap: Gross margin on Quenath came in at 20 percent against a plan of 20 percent. Only 5 of the 100 pilot accounts renewed Quenath, so a churn review is set for January 1.